Description
What It Is:
This worksheet includes exercises focused on determining the end behavior of several rational functions. Students will analyze various function forms and fill in the blanks for limits as x approaches positive and negative infinity.
Why Use It:
This activity enhances students' understanding of rational functions, supporting analytical skills in calculus and algebra by allowing them to visualize how functions behave at extremes.
How to Use It:
• Distribute the worksheet to students.
• Instruct students to evaluate each function's end behavior.
• Review answers as a class to reinforce learning.
